How it works

Ipamorelin is a synthetic five-amino-acid growth hormone secretagogue and ghrelin-receptor agonist. FDA treats ipamorelin free base and ipamorelin acetate as distinct bulk substances and found that the nominations did not consistently identify which one was intended.[1] The National Cancer Institute describes its receptor-level pharmacology but does not identify an approved treatment use.[2]

Benefits & side effects

The largest cited clinical study tested intravenous ipamorelin for postoperative ileus in 117 bowel-resection patients. The difference in time to first tolerated meal was not statistically significant.[5] FDA concluded that effectiveness evidence for growth hormone deficiency or postoperative ileus was limited by any route and that no effectiveness data supported the proposed subcutaneous route.[1]

Online claims about fat loss, muscle gain, anti-aging, sleep, and recovery were not established in ipamorelin-specific controlled human outcome trials reviewed by FDA.
